Siegfried Marcus Automobile investment claims revealed as false

Media ombudsman Faruk Bildirici has revealed that widespread reports regarding a massive investment from a German automotive giant, ‘Siegfried Marcus Automobile’, are based on a non-existent company. Numerous Turkish news outlets and agencies reported that the brand had completed European type approvals and planned significant production investments in Turkey.

Investigation shows that ‘Siegfried Marcus’ is not a contemporary automotive manufacturer but the name of an Austrian inventor and engineer who developed early gasoline vehicles in 1870. While an antique car museum exists in his name in Austria, there is no registered mass-production car factory or brand by that name in Germany.

The claims were centered around Özgür Baklan, a former executive of a food wholesale family company, who identified himself as the largest shareholder and co-founder of the purported brand. Records indicate that a company previously known as Özgür Baklan Global Otomotiv was renamed to Siegfried Marcus Global Otomotiv in August 2026.
